Deconstructing the Hublot Big Bang 301.SM.1770.GR:

The core of the 301.SM.1770.GR's appeal lies in its striking design and robust construction. The watch typically features a 44mm case, a size that strikes a balance between wearability and imposing presence. The use of ceramic, a material known for its scratch resistance and lightweight nature, is a key element contributing to the watch's durability and modern aesthetic. The ceramic is often paired with stainless steel components, creating a compelling contrast in textures and finishes. The "Big Bang" design itself is instantly recognizable, characterized by its iconic layered construction, prominent pushers, and the signature H-shaped screws securing the bezel.

Variations within the 301.SM.1770.GR family exist, as evidenced by the inclusion of references like 301.SM.1770.RX. These variations might involve subtle differences in dial color, strap material (rubber, leather, or even metal bracelets), or even the inclusion of additional complications. The Hublot Big Bang Evolution Automatic Chronograph, for instance, falls under this umbrella, incorporating a chronograph function that adds further functionality to the watch. The "Evolution" moniker often signifies a refined version of the original design, potentially incorporating subtle improvements in movement or case construction.
